I was thinking about blocking off the grill area on my 98' Camaro, but I want to verify that the grill in these cars doesn't actually allow air through the radiator. From what I have seen the foam behind the grill for accident protection blocks all of the air that would have flowed through the grill in the direction of the radiator.

Well, this car doesn't utilize the factory air damn which would direct the air from the underneath and go through the condensor and radiator. Notice in the pic that the car doesn't have a slanted rad. (see the silver rad cap)
I don't see it being an issue blocking it off. Just temporarily block it off and see what happens. You'll know once (or if) the temp goes up
